Enhancing Food Safety With Pasteurisation Holding Time Testing Systems

Food safety is a crucial aspect of the production and distribution of food products. Proper pasteurisation is one of the essential steps to ensure that harmful microorganisms are eliminated to make food safe for consumption. Pasteurisation involves heating food products to a specific temperature for a set period to kill pathogens, ensuring the safety of the product. One of the critical components of pasteurisation is the holding time, which refers to the time that the food product is kept at a specific temperature to achieve the desired microbial reduction.

Pasteurisation holding time testing systems are designed to monitor and verify the holding time during the pasteurisation process. These systems play a vital role in ensuring that food products are properly pasteurised, thereby reducing the risk of foodborne illnesses. ### Importance of Pasteurisation Holding Time Testing Systems

The holding time is a critical parameter in the pasteurisation process, as it determines the effectiveness of microbial reduction in food products. If the holding time is not adequately maintained, there is a risk that harmful pathogens may not be completely eliminated, leading to foodborne illnesses. Pasteurisation holding time testing systems are designed to address this issue by monitoring the holding time accurately and ensuring that it complies with regulatory requirements.

These testing systems use advanced technology to record and analyze data during the pasteurisation process. They are equipped with sensors and software that measure the temperature of the food product and the duration it is held at that temperature. This data is then used to calculate the actual holding time and compare it to the required holding time for proper pasteurisation. If the holding time falls short of the required duration, the system will alert the operator, allowing them to take corrective action and prevent the distribution of unsafe food products.

### Benefits of Pasteurisation Holding Time Testing Systems

1. **Improved Food Safety:**
By ensuring that the holding time is maintained at the required level, pasteurisation holding time testing systems help to enhance food safety. This reduces the likelihood of foodborne illnesses and ensures that consumers can trust the safety of the food products they purchase.

2. **Regulatory Compliance:**
Regulatory authorities have strict requirements for pasteurisation processes to ensure food safety. Pasteurisation holding time testing systems help food manufacturers meet these requirements by providing accurate data and documentation to demonstrate compliance.

3. **Quality Control:**
Maintaining the proper holding time is essential for the quality of the final product. Pasteurisation holding time testing systems help to monitor the pasteurisation process consistently, ensuring that the food product meets the desired quality standards.

4. **Cost Savings:**
By preventing the distribution of unsafe food products, pasteurisation holding time testing systems can help food manufacturers avoid costly recalls and potential liabilities. The investment in these systems can result in long-term cost savings and protect the reputation of the brand.
